      <description>The marriage of Jean-Baptiste Leger dit Parisien and Luciann M? was recorded in the records of St Regis mission  on the 29th of October 1846. One of the witnesses is listed as Rom Leger dit Parisien. I'm sure this must be your Romuel.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The baptism of their daughter Lucy A is also recorded at St Regis on Dec 24, 1848. In this record, the mother's name could be Mayre, but it's hard to read. I haven't been able to locate baptisms of their other children.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The couple are listed in US Census records of Bombay, Franklin CO, NY from 1850 through 1880. Their first names are given as John and Lucy. The last name is spelled differently each time (1850 Parrission, 1860 Parison, 1870 Perishand and 1880 Parishan.) &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;The 1850 census is particularly interesting. John is not present. Lucy (with son Charles and daughter Lucy) is living with an older couple... John and Mary Parrission. I think these may be John's parents (and possibly Romuel's too). &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;I am trying to connect John's wife Lucy. If anyone recognizes this family and can shed some light, I will really appreciate it! &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Also... in the transcript of St Patrick's church records is the following: &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Parisien, Romuel m1 Nov. 23, 1843 Ft. Covington Adelaide St. Denis  both of Hogansburg.  She appears as Adelaide Fornier in subsequent baptismal records&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;I haven't been able to find the original of this yet, so can't confirm the name. &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Susan  &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;</description>
